## Deployment: Bounce Processor

The Pelicano bounce processor consumes the mailer's feedback queue and flags hard bounces within one cycle. Deploy via the standard pipeline; no manual steps. Soft bounces retry up to three times before suppression. Review the queue consumer changes in this PR before merging — they alter batch sizing. The processor boots with the configuration values listed below.

config for fajep-bawig:
[wenox]
host = wenox.lumicforge.internal
user = wenox_svc
database = wenox_prod

## Onboarding: Relevance Tuning Notes Access

Plugin authors extending Glimmerseek ranking should read the relevance tuning notes before shipping scorers. The notes live in the sealed Tuneshelf archive because they include live boost weights. Request read access through your sponsor, then open the archive from the plugin sandbox. The archive prompt accepts the shared recovery passphrase, reproduced below for plugin authors:

vault phrase of yaguf-hahaf = druath-holix

## Approvals: Log Compaction — Quillbus MQ

Compaction changes on Quillbus require security review because compaction can destroy audit-relevant tombstones. Retention overrides below 30 days need written justification. Dry-run output from the compactor must accompany every request. No self-approval. All compaction change requests are signed off by the approver named below.

signatory, yahog-badug: Quenix Ulaael

Heads up, support folks: per-tenant rate quotas in Quillbase are managed by the MeterDeck service account, not the tenant dashboard. If a customer claims they're being throttled unfairly, pull their quota record from MeterDeck before escalating — nine times out of ten it's a stale plan tier. Queries go through the internal admin endpoint, which needs service-account auth. For read-only lookups, use the shared support key below.

app token of fajop-fahif = qvz4-AnML

Subject: TimeGrid DB handover

Hi all,

I'm handing over the LessonWeave timetable solver databases to the new rotation. Nightly backups run at 02:00, retention is 14 days, and the constraint tables are read-heavy during term planning. Failover is manual for now. Monitoring dashboards are linked on the team wiki. The primary instance is reachable with the connection string below.

database URL for bahop-yagep: mssql://sildor_svc:35ha7jz@db-fb6d.nelvrodyn.example:5432/casath